Spring Cleaning Guide


Spring cleaning might seem like a daunting task, but with a little love, your home will be looking brand new! Spring cleaning is essential to a happy and healthy home. From the bedrooms to bathrooms, to the living room, use this checklist to tackle every room in your home.

Home Maintenance - Change batteries in smoke and carbon monoxide detectors. - Check all electronics and make sure they are working properly and plugged into a surge protector. - Check the expiration date on your fire extinguisher.

Porch and Patio - Power wash surfaces - Wash outdoor furniture - De-grime screens - Plant flowers

Bedroom - Wash all bedding and pillows - Flip mattress - Clean out under the bed - Organize closets and drawers - Dust - Mop/Vacuum floors

Bathroom - Clean and disinfect tub and shower - Wash bathmats and towels - Dust and clean sink and toilet - Wash or replace shower liners and shower curtains - Organize medicine cabinet/drawers

Kitchen - Clean out pantry - Wash kitchen cabinets - Deep clean the oven - Move the fridge- mop and vacuum behind it - Deep clean fridge and get rid of unwanted food - Clean countertops

Laundry Room - Clean dryer vents - Clean inside of washing machine - Wipe down iron - Tidy up shelving

Every Room - Wash baseboards - Dust blinds, windowsills, doors, and walls - Wash windows, inside and out - Replace light bulbs - Wash drapes and blinds - Mop and vacuum floors
